Cellist, educator, and classical music humorist Nicholas Canellakis goes record shopping at NYC’s Westsider Records in our very first episode of Further Listening, a new YouTube series where we go record hunting with artists to learn about the music that moves them.
Called a “superb young soloist” by The New Yorker, Nick is a Manhattan native who has played with CMS since 2008, originally starting in our Bowers program. His new film, Mallory’s Ghost, premiered at SXSW in March.
Located mere blocks from Lincoln Center, Westsider is a historic record store known (among other things) for its vast selection of used classical LPs.

@stevenbankssaxophone is putting the classical saxophone front and center on his beautiful debut album “Cries, Sighs, and Dreams.”🎷
Banks was the first saxophonist to earn an Avery Fisher Career Grant and is joined by fellow AFCG honorees @doverquartet on the album's title track, which was written by Banks and inspired by composer Hector Berlioz’s reaction to hearing the saxophone for the first time. An impressed Berlioz wrote: “It cries, sighs, and dreams. It possesses a crescendo and can gradually diminish its sound until it is only an echo of an echo of an echo…”
